Department of Land Resources Explores Convergence of Digital Public Infrastructure for Land and Credit with RBI Innovation Hub

MainsGS2GS3Science & TechnologyGovernanceEconomy
Source-grounded summary

The Department of Land Resources (DoLR) held a high‑level meeting with the RBI Innovation Hub to explore linking the Digital Public Infrastructure (DPI) for land governance with the Unified Lending Interface (ULI). The discussion, chaired by Secretary Shri Narendra Bhooshan, focused on using authenticated, interoperable digital land records to enable secure, consent‑based credit delivery for farmers and rural citizens. Key collaboration areas include standardised access to digital land records, faster delivery of Kisan Credit Cards and agricultural loans, reduced transaction costs, enhanced risk management through mortgage data, and broader financial inclusion by treating land as a trusted digital asset. The DoLR reaffirmed its commitment to building a secure, citizen‑centric DPI that strengthens land governance and expands formal credit access in rural India.
